LETTER: In Favor of Boynton for Concord School Committee

Elm Street resident Penny Austen writes that Johanna Boynton's agenda 'is to listen, respect everyone's opinion and differing views, and then advocate for what she believes is right for our school system.'

 

To the Editor,

I am writing to express my support for Johanna Boynton for School Committee because I believe her experience and collaborative approach make her an outstanding candidate. Our schools impact our entire community. It is imperative that we elect candidates who respect and are committed to all constituents and their often strong and divergent views -- the taxpayers, the educators, and ultimately, the children of Concord and Carlisle.

Johanna has shown an unparalleled level of integrity in all that she has done in this community: as a teacher, college advisor, coach, volunteer (co-president of the Alcott PTG and member of the School Advisory Council), and a parent of four bright children. Throughout all these efforts, Johanna’s commitment has always been to the children and to building a quality education system.

Johanna has no agenda -- or rather, her agenda is to listen, respect everyone’s opinion and differing views, and then advocate for what she believes is right for our school system. She will promote engagement and partnership between the School Committee, parents, and community members. 

I encourage you to learn more about Johanna by visiting her website at johannaboynton.com. We need a dynamic and insightful person to represent the children in our towns; and we are lucky to have someone of Johanna’s caliber willing to donate so much of her time to this position. Please join me in supporting Johanna Boynton on March 19 for election to the School Committee.
